"The adjudicatory chamber of the independent Ethics Committee has found David Chung ... guilty of having offered and accepted gifts, as well as having acted under a conflict of interest, in violation of the FIFA Code of Ethics," FIFA said in a statement.
Malaysia-born Chung had resigned as president of the Oceania Football Confederation, citing personal issues, in April last year.
There was no immediate response from him or the Papua New Guine football body to the FIFA sanctions.
